CO2 extraction is inherently sustainable due to its reliance on a recyclable and non-toxic solvent. When combined with modern advancements in energy efficiency and waste reduction, it becomes an indispensable tool for businesses prioritizing green practices.
Closed-loop Systems: CO2 is captured, purified, and reused in a continuous cycle, reducing waste and operational costs.
Energy-efficient Design: Incorporates optimized pumps, insulation, and energy recovery systems to minimize energy consumption.
Green Manufacturing: Utilizes sustainable materials and components, reducing the carbon footprint.
Waste Minimization: Generates minimal byproducts, ensuring eco-friendly operations.
This technology is widely applicable across industries:
Pharmaceuticals: Extracts active compounds for medicines with minimal environmental impact.
Cosmetics: Produces natural, sustainable ingredients for eco-friendly skincare products.
Food and Beverages: Decaffeinates coffee and tea, extracts flavors, and produces food-grade oils sustainably.
Cannabis: Manufactures CBD oils and isolates in an eco-friendly manner.
